     32 #include <mips/asm.h>
     33 #include <mips/cache_r4k.h>
     34 
     35 LEAF(start)
     36 	.set	noreorder
     37 	.set	mips3
     38 #ifdef __GP_SUPPORT__
     39 	la      gp, _C_LABEL (_gp)
     40 #endif
     41 	la	sp, start - CALLFRAME_SIZ
     42 	sw	zero, CALLFRAME_RA(sp)		# clear ra for debugger
     43 	sw	zero, CALLFRAME_SP(sp)		# clear fp for debugger
     44 	move	s0, a0				# save argc
     45 	move	s1, a1				# save argv
     46 
     47 	jal	_C_LABEL(flushcache)
     48 	 nop
     49 
     50 	la	a0, _C_LABEL (edata)		# clear BSS
     51 	move	a1, zero
     52 	la	a2, _C_LABEL (end)
     53 	jal	_C_LABEL(memset)		# memset(edata, 0, end - edata)
     54 	subu	a2, a2, a0
     55 
     56 	move	a0, s0				# restore argc
     57 	jal	_C_LABEL(main)			# main(unsigned int)
     58 	move	a1, s1				# restore argv
     59 
     60 XLEAF(_rtt)
     61 	jal	_C_LABEL(cpu_reboot)		# failed, reboot
     62 	nop
     63 END(start)
     64 
     65 LEAF(flushcache)
     66 	li	t0, 0x80000000
     67 	addu	t1, t0, 32*1024		/* flush 32KB */
     68 	subu	t1, t1, 0x100		/* per 256 bytes */
     69 
     70 1:
     71 	/* flush I-cache */
     72 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x000(t0)
     73 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x020(t0)
     74 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x040(t0)
     75 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x060(t0)
     76 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x080(t0)
     77 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x0a0(t0)
     78 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x0c0(t0)
     79 	cache	CACHE_R4K_I | CACHEOP_R4K_INDEX_INV, 0x0e0(t0)
     80 
     81 	/* flush D-cache */
     82 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x000(t0)
     83 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x020(t0)
     84 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x040(t0)
     85 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x060(t0)
     86 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x080(t0)
     87 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x0a0(t0)
     88 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x0c0(t0)
     89 	cache	CACHE_R4K_D | CACHEOP_R4K_INDEX_WB_INV, 0x0e0(t0)
     90 
     91 	bne	t0, t1, 1b
     92 	 addu	t0, t0, 0x100
     93 
     94 	j	ra
     95 	 nop
     96 END(flushcache)
